REHS <br />This facility shall have a sink with at least three compartments with two integral metal drain <br />boards, and must have an indirect connection for waste discharge. The sink compartments and <br />drainage facilities shall be large enough to accommodate immersion of the largest equipment <br />and utensils [CRFC §114099], <br />2. Provide a complete hand washing station, with hot and cold water supplies, wall mounted fully <br />enclosed single service hand towel dispenser, wall mounted liquid or powder hand soap <br />dispenser, immediately accessible from the food preparation area [CRFC §113953 and <br />.§113953.2], <br />All ice machines and bins, food preparation sinks, warewashing sinks (dishwashing units), <br />display cases and refrigeration units, and any other food service equipment which discharges <br />liquid waste, shall be drained by means of indirect waste pipes discharged through an air gap <br />into a floor sink or other approved waste receptor. All floor sinks are to be positioned to be readily <br />cleanable, accessible for inspections, and must be flush with finished floor. Do not place floor <br />sinks inside walk in refrigeration units or cabinets [CRFC §114193 and §114193.1]. <br />The floor surfaces in all food preparation or packaging areas, open food storage areas, utensil <br />washing areas, refuse storage areas, janitorial areas, and all restroom and employee change <br />areas, shall be smooth and of durable construction and nonabsorbent material which is easily <br />cleaned.
